39 /*
40 * ATTENTION: The devstat version below should be incremented any time a
41 * change is made in struct devstat, or any time a change is made in the
42 * enumerated types that struct devstat uses. (Only if those changes
43 * would require a recompile -- i.e. re-arranging the order of an
44 * enumerated type or something like that.) This version number is used by
45 * userland utilities to determine whether or not they are in sync with the
46 * kernel.
47 */
48 #define DEVSTAT_VERSION 4

89 /*
90 * These types are intended to aid statistics gathering/display programs.
91 * The first 13 types (up to the 'target' flag) are identical numerically
92 * to the SCSI device type numbers. The next 3 types designate the device
93 * interface. Currently the choices are IDE, SCSI, and 'other'. The last
94 * flag specifies whether or not the given device is a passthrough device
95 * or not. If it is a passthrough device, the lower 4 bits specify which
96 * type of physical device lies under the passthrough device, and the next
97 * 4 bits specify the interface.
98 */
99 typedef enum {
100 DEVSTAT_TYPE_DIRECT = 0x000,
101 DEVSTAT_TYPE_SEQUENTIAL = 0x001,
102 DEVSTAT_TYPE_PRINTER = 0x002,
103 DEVSTAT_TYPE_PROCESSOR = 0x003,
104 DEVSTAT_TYPE_WORM = 0x004,
105 DEVSTAT_TYPE_CDROM = 0x005,
106 DEVSTAT_TYPE_SCANNER = 0x006,
107 DEVSTAT_TYPE_OPTICAL = 0x007,
108 DEVSTAT_TYPE_CHANGER = 0x008,
109 DEVSTAT_TYPE_COMM = 0x009,
110 DEVSTAT_TYPE_ASC0 = 0x00a,
111 DEVSTAT_TYPE_ASC1 = 0x00b,
112 DEVSTAT_TYPE_STORARRAY = 0x00c,
113 DEVSTAT_TYPE_ENCLOSURE = 0x00d,
114 DEVSTAT_TYPE_FLOPPY = 0x00e,
115 DEVSTAT_TYPE_MASK = 0x00f,
116 DEVSTAT_TYPE_IF_SCSI = 0x010,
117 DEVSTAT_TYPE_IF_IDE = 0x020,
118 DEVSTAT_TYPE_IF_OTHER = 0x030,
119 DEVSTAT_TYPE_IF_MASK = 0x0f0,
120 DEVSTAT_TYPE_PASS = 0x100
121 } devstat_type_flags;
122
123 struct devstat {
124 STAILQ_ENTRY(devstat) dev_links;
125 u_int32_t device_number; /*
126 * Devstat device
127 * number.
128 */
129 char device_name[DEVSTAT_NAME_LEN];
130 int unit_number;
131 u_int64_t bytes_read; /*
132 * Total bytes read
133 * from a device.
134 */
135 u_int64_t bytes_written; /*
136 * Total bytes written
137 * to a device.
138 */
139 u_int64_t bytes_freed; /*
140 * Total bytes freed
141 * from a device.
142 */
143 u_int64_t num_reads; /*
144 * Total number of
145 * read requests to
146 * the device.
147 */
148 u_int64_t num_writes; /*
149 * Total number of
150 * write requests to
151 * the device.
152 */
153 u_int64_t num_frees; /*
154 * Total number of
155 * free requests to
156 * the device.
157 */
158 u_int64_t num_other; /*
159 * Total number of
160 * transactions that
161 * don't read or write
162 * data.
163 */
164 int32_t busy_count; /*
165 * Total number of
166 * transactions
167 * outstanding for
168 * the device.
169 */
170 u_int32_t block_size; /* Block size, bytes */
171 u_int64_t tag_types[3]; /*
172 * The number of
173 * simple, ordered,
174 * and head of queue
175 * tags sent.
176 */
177 struct timeval dev_creation_time; /*
178 * Time the device was
179 * created.
180 */
181 struct timeval busy_time; /*
182 * Total amount of
183 * time drive has spent
184 * processing requests.
185 */
186 struct timeval start_time; /*
187 * The time when
188 * busy_count was
189 * last == 0. Or, the
190 * start of the latest
191 * busy period.
192 */
193 struct timeval last_comp_time; /*
194 * Last time a
195 * transaction was
196 * completed.
197 */
198
199 devstat_support_flags flags; /*
200 * Which statistics
201 * are supported by a
202 * given device.
203 */
204 devstat_type_flags device_type; /* Device type */
205 devstat_priority priority; /* Controls list pos. */
206 };
